    Prime Minister Narendra Modi Visits Colombo for Bilateral Discussions and Agreement Signings

    • Prime Minister Narendra Modi arrived in Colombo for a weekend visit focusing on bilateral discussions and key agreements between India and Sri Lanka.

    • The visit is the first by a foreign head of government since significant political changes in Sri Lanka last year.

    • Eight Memoranda of Understanding (MoUs) are expected to be signed during the visit, covering sectors such as energy, digital infrastructure, health, and defence.

    • The visit is expected to build on the joint statement adopted during President Anura Kumara Dissanayake’s visit to New Delhi.

    • Modi’s official engagements begin on April 5 with a ceremonial guard of honour at Independence Square in Colombo.

    • On April 6, Modi is scheduled to travel to Anuradhapura in Sri Lanka’s North Central Province, discussing economic cooperation, Sri Lanka’s debt restructuring, potential Indian investments, and the sensitive fisheries conflict affecting Tamil fishermen.
